Natalia Grossman Secures Victory in Boulder Competition at 2024 IFSC World Cup in Salt Lake City

On Sunday evening in Salt Lake City, Natalia Grossman demonstrated her exceptional talent by winning her fifth consecutive boulder crown at the IFSC World Cup sport climbing competition. Despite battling a knee injury that visibly affected her performance, Grossman showcased determination and resilience in the competition. She was able to secure the victory by topping three out of the four boulders in the event, impressing all those who witnessed it.

Fellow climbers Oriane Bertone and Naïlé Meignan from France finished in second and third places respectively, also reaching the top of three boulders each. Grossman expressed her pride in her victory and thanked the support she received from her family and friends in Salt Lake City. She mentioned that she loved competing in front of them and felt comforted sleeping in her own bed during the event.

Anraku Sorato from Japan claimed the boulder champion title while American climbers Emma Hunt and Sam Watson secured victories in the women’s and men’s speed climbing events, respectively.
